(DIP) TURKEY OPENS CONSULATE-GENERAL IN MOSUL.MOSUL, Nov 1, 2009 (TUR tur: see ibex. ) -- Turkish Foreign Minister Ahmet Davutoglu and State Minister for foreign trade Zafer Caglayan formally inaugurated Turkey's consulate-general in the Iraqi city of Mosul, third stop of their tour to Iraq. The consulate-general has been active since 2006 but formal inauguration ceremony was held on Saturday. Speaking at the opening ceremony, Caglayan said that Turkey would always stand by Iraqi people with its politicians and businessmen. Caglayan stated that Turkey wanted to take an important role in the reconstruction of Mosul. On Friday, Davutoglu and Caglayan visited Iraq's Irbil and Basra.
